can source luns and clone luns exist on two different SAN(s) using snapview
Hello,
Please let me know if this is possible. We want to purchase a new san to host production and keep our CX700 for our development environment. We currently host production, snapview clones of production, development and staging on our CX700. A question came up during our planning sessions that I could not answer.
Is was asked if we could keep the clones on the CX700, after the source luns have been recreated on the new CX240. Is this possible? Can navisphere be setup to see both SAN(s), they will be using the same switches between them, and allow clones to exist on the CX700 when the source lun is on the CX240? The CX700 is currently running navi 6.19 and the CX240(if purchased) would be running 6.26.

With this said, there is nothing stopping you from fracturing your current clones in a Synchronized stated and deleting the clone relationships. This will leave the clone luns behind, which will be the same as the source luns (fully functional with the same data). The one problem now you have is as soon as the former source is changed, the clone is out of date.
As for Navisphere seeing both SANs, yup, this is setting up a Domain (multiple Arrays in the same Navisphere window. Click file in Navisphere and hit "set up Domain". One thing you need to know is that the array with the highest Flare code needs to be the domain master.)
